believe to accept as honest or true.
dip to put into a liquid for a short time.
fear a strong feeling you get when you expect danger or pain.
finally after everything else; at the final moment.
flag a piece of cloth with special colors and designs used as a symbol of a country or organization.
greet to use words or simple actions that show pleasure or respect when you meet someone or start a letter.
gun a weapon with a tube made of metal from which bullets are fired.
hairy covered with or having a lot of hair.
powerful having great physical strength.
simple easy to do or understand.
singer a person who uses his or her voice to create music either as a job or hobby.
thought1 the result of thinking; a single idea.
warm having some heat; not cold.
warrior a person who fights; a soldier.
weed any plant that grows wild in places where people do not want it to grow.
